Not Just Another Orange Wine 🐝

I absolutely love orange wines. My first encounter was at the Amelie Wine Bar in San Francisco, circa 2010. I asked the French waiter for something interesting….I had been up in Napa all day tasting and wasn’t feeling particularly inspired. What he poured me had me question my entire wine experiences up until that point in time. The wine was from Georgia, it was the 2009 Rkatsiteli from Pheasants Tears. Since then, I have been a staunch proponent of orange wines. Our ‘Apini’ is a co-fermentation of Fiano and Semillon. The Fiano is the first ever planting of that grape in Oregon. It’s the bees knees, honey.


Wine Info

Appellation: Columbia Gorge, Oregon
Soil:
Volcanic, River Stone, Loess
Vineyard: REDACTED
Vineyard
Elevation:
800 feet (244 m)
Harvest Date:
September 3rd, 2018
Brix @ Harvest:
n/a
Fermentation:
Ambient Yeast
Skin Contact: 21 days = fully dry
Maturation Vessel:
Neutral French Oak
Alcohol (by volume):
13.77 %
Acidity Scale (pH):
3.56
Sulfur Dioxide (SO₂):
2mg/L
T/A:
6.4 g/L
Fining Agent:
Unfined (Vegan)
Filtering Method:
Unfiltered
Closure:
FineCork X (99.99% TCA free)
Bottling Date:
May 28th, 2019
Release Date:
June 12th, 2019
